All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/ _________________________________________ Introduction and help of Civil War Research may be viewed at: http://files.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/military/cwr/intro.txt Additional Civil War Research may be viewed at: http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/somerset/military/cwr/cwr.html __________________________________________ Glotfelty, Urbanas * Born May 25, 1841 * Died June 27, 1862 * Buried in Salisbury Cemetery, Salisbury, Somerset Co. Pa. * Private Co. A 39th Regiment 10th Reserve Corps, Pa. Infantry * Enrolled Apr. 18, 1861 at age 20 in Allegheny Co. Pa. * Mustered in July 17, 1861 SS, July 21, 1861 FS as Private in Camp Wright, Harrisburg, Pa. * Served July 17, 1861 - June 27, 1862 - 11 month 10 days * Mustered in July 17, 1861 * Killed June 27, 1862 at Gains Mill * Mother Pension: Applied Feb. 18, 1888, Application #367796, no certificate number listed SOURCE: * Somerset Past Vol. 12 No. 2 * Elk Lick Twp. Somerset Co. Pa. Militia Enrollment Aug. 4, 1862 * Muster Roster Co. A * 1906 County History, Somerset Co. Pa. * Soldiers Monument, Somerset Courthouse, Somerset, Somerset Co.
